About The Position

YMCA Youth & Family Services is seeking a dynamic self-motivated clinician to join our mission to promote strong kids, strong families and strong communities. You will become part of a highly skilled team of professionals making a difference working with youths and families in the community to remove barriers to mental health treatment. About the Job The Mental Health Therapist (MHT) is responsible for providing therapeutic intervention to individual youth, families and groups. This is a 12-month, school-based position working within Montgomery County Public Schools serving elementary, middle or high school aged youth. Our clinicians work closely with educators, guidance counselors, school social workers and community providers, as well as other YMCA staff, to provide optimal care and treatment for the youth and families. The MHT works within a team of providers to support our families.

Requirements

  • Master’s degree in psychology, social work, or marriage and family therapy
  • Current Maryland licensure as LMSW, LCSW-C, LGPC, LCPC, LGMFT, LCMFT or Psych Associate
  • Knowledge of evidence-based models of treatment (i.e. CBT, DBT, Child Centered Play Therapy, Structural Family Therapy, etc.)
  • Bilingual English/Spanish required
  • MHTs work on site in MCPS school building as 12-month employees
  • MHT must have the ability to drive between sites as needed (mileage reimbursed) and access to a vehicle
  • MHTs must work when school is in session.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ct clinical evaluation, bio-psycho-social assessments, diagnostic impressions/diagnoses and treatment planning
  • Provide individual, family and group counseling to a caseload of 10
  • Provide crisis intervention as needed to youth
  • Lead or co-lead psycho-educational, developmental and therapy groups (child, teen and parent)
  • Provide classroom observations when indicated
  • Consult with parents, school staff, and medical providers regarding child’s progress
  • Attend school and parent meetings as needed (IEP, 504, EMT/ARD/suspension, etc.)
  • Offer appropriate assistance during crises
  • Support the YMCA Cause of strengthening community through participation in Y sponsored events, trainings, and meetings throughout the region
